Discovery of Galactic center ejected star in DESI DR1
A ~1 solar-mass main-sequence star with supersolar metallicity has been traced back to the galactic center as a hypervelocity star ejected by the Hills mechanism.

The Milky Way Tomography with Subaru Hyper Suprime-Cam. II. Global halo structure
The Milky Way stellar halo follows a double power-law density profile with inner slope -3.3, outer slope -4.8, and break radius 17.4 kpc.
